# Break-Glass Access: Thumbcache Leak

The Fernwick image cache leaks roughly 40 MB per hour under heavy thumbnail churn; the fix in review patches the eviction callback. If the reviewer needs to hot-patch production before merge, use the break-glass console on the cache leader node. Access to that console is gated, and the recovery passphrase is listed directly below this line.

unlock words, bawef-kahap: sorax-sorir-quenys-aldok

**Q: Why does Graphloom show stale edges after a dependency bump?**

Graphloom rebuilds its index nightly, so same-day bumps won't appear until the next run. For the weekly sync, please trigger a manual reindex beforehand so the graph reflects reality. If the reindex job reports an authorization failure — this happens after credential rotation — the indexer account must be recovered first, using the recovery passphrase, which is:

recovery phrase for yagap-yadug: praath-oliwyn

- [ ] Final check for SpokeShift, the bike-share rebalancing tool we run for the Tallowbrook dock network. Before you sign off, kick the dry-run planner against last night's snapshot and eyeball the truck routes — if anything sends a van across the Merrow Bridge twice, something's off in the cost matrix. Also confirm the dispatch webhook is pointed at prod, not staging (yes, that happened again). When everything looks sane, grab the deploy's trace token and drop it right under this item.

trace token, yajef-bajeg: htk3_b5d